Pampa Start is a venture capital firm founded in 2021. It invests in early-stage AgriFoodTech startups in Latin America. Based in Rio Cuarto, Argentina, the firm provides capital, innovation, and strategic support.

What investment stages does Pampa Start target?
The firm focuses primarily on Seed and pre-Series A rounds, with additional capacity for early Growth-stage follow-ons. Its strategy emphasizes capital-efficient software companies that can achieve product-market fit in Argentina before expanding regionally. This stage preference places Pampa Start at the earliest institutional check in most of its portfolio companies.
How does Pampa Start's Cordoba location affect its deal flow?
Operating from Cordoba gives Pampa Start proximity to Argentina's second-largest university system and a deep engineering labor pool distinct from Buenos Aires. This creates a pipeline of technical founders building enterprise software and agritech tools that draw on the region's agricultural ecosystem. It also means the firm faces less competition for seed-stage deals compared to capital-city VCs.
Which sectors does Pampa Start explicitly target?
Pampa Start concentrates on four primary verticals: enterprise software, fintech, agritech and foodtech, and digital marketplaces. These reflect Argentina's comparative advantages in software engineering and agricultural production. The firm has not publicly excluded any specific sectors, but its thesis remains concentrated on technology-enabled business models rather than hardware or deep science.
Does Pampa Start invest outside Argentina?
Pampa Start's primary focus is Argentina, though its mandate includes selective investments in startups across the Southern Cone and broader Latin America. The firm prioritizes founders who build for regional or global distribution from an Argentine base, leveraging the country's cost structure. Cross-border investments are typically opportunistic rather than core to its geographic strategy.
How does Pampa Start manage currency and macroeconomic risk in its portfolio?
Argentina's chronic inflation and capital controls are structural features of the operating environment, not surprises. Pampa Start selects companies that generate revenue in hard currency or that can rapidly shift pricing to preserve margins. The firm's early-stage focus also means it favors asset-light software models over capital-intensive businesses vulnerable to exchange-rate swings.
